Despite decriminalization, black pot smokers still targeted
Black Americans were nearly four times as likely as whites to be arrested on charges of marijuana possession in 2010, even though the two groups used the drug at similar rates, according to new federal data. http://www.nytimes.com/2013/06/04/us/marijuana-arrests-four-times-as-likely-for-blacks.html?ref=us This disparity had grown steadily from a decade before, and in some states, including Iowa, Minnesota and Illinois, […]
